Signed as a solo artist to Columbia in 1949, Clooney began working with Mitch Miller which resulted in her first big hit "Come-On-A My House" in 1951. Two of her follow-up 1952 hits with Miller, "Half As Much" and "Botch-A-Me," are also featured in this special collection. Clooney began working in Hollywood films, but her hits continued unabated on the charts, including "Hey There" and "This Ole House" (also featured here).
